Feishu Voice Send

Send audio as native Feishu voice messages. Supports multi-language TTS (Chinese, English, etc.) and STT via Whisper.

Features

  • 🎙️ Receive Voice: receive .ogg voice messages, transcribe to text
  • 🔊 Send Voice: prefer MiniMax TTS, auto-fallback to Edge TTS when quota is insufficient
  • Native Format: sent voice appears as voice bubble in Feishu (not a file)
  • 🌍 Multi-language: Chinese, English, etc. via MiniMax and Edge TTS

TTS Engine Selection Logic

Send voice request
    ↓
Check MiniMax speech-hd quota (current_interval_total_count - usage_count)
    ↓
Quota > 0 → MiniMax TTS (speech-2.8-hd) ✅
Quota ≤ 0 → Edge TTS (zh-CN-XiaoxiaoNeural) ✅

Quota check: run mmx quota show --output json and look for speech_generation category remaining count.

Format Conversion (MP3 → Ogg/Opus)

Use PyAV to convert TTS MP3 to Feishu native format:

  • Container: Ogg
  • Codec: libopus
  • Sample rate: 16000Hz
  • Channels: mono

Limitations

  • Does not support ElevenLabs or other cloud TTS (needs API Key)
  • Long audio (>30s) should be segmented
  • Feishu Ogg requirements: Ogg container + Opus codec + 16kHz + mono
